Kenneth D. Lindsey, age 65, a resident of Carol Stream, IL, died May 2, 2016, at Advocate Good Shepherd in Barrington. He was born November 30, 1950 in Eldorado, KS.

He attended school at special ed in Chanute, KS that his parents were instrumental in starting. He also attended school in Bloomingdale. He worked at a workshop in Downers Grove, at Ponderosa in Carol Stream, and at Windsor Park in Carol Stream. He was active in the Special Olympics, where he played basketball, softball, bocce, tennis, bowling, and golf. He was in the organization Friends Community Ball Team. He also participated in WDSRA.

He is survived by his mother, Bernice Lindsey of Carol Stream. His brother-in-law Tony Kryka. His four nephews, Anton Jr., Richard (Marcie), Kyle, and Jason Kryka. His Aunt Marjorie Kirschner.

He was preceded in death by his father Kenneth E. Lindsey. His sister Guyla Kryka. His two nephews James and John. Also his Uncle Wesley Kirschner.
